the dealer says that I can only have 3rear diverter on back of tractor so I need to be creative in order to have 4th valve for hyd. top link Icould use some input
 
/ Tips on using a scraper blade #23  
The factory rear remotes can have one or two valve spools. Beyond that you need to add an additional valve body elsewhere. Mine's mounted on the fender. You can have as many spools in that one as you wish.

I believe that he has a Kubota M9540, he can have 3 factory rear remotes. He needs to get a diverter setup. If his tractor is a cab model, then the ROPS type mounted valve is not really an option.

Here is a picture of a customer that has 3 factory rear remotes and a triple diverter set. He operates his T&T and a rear blade with 4 hydraulics.
